Description
The Opening Up the River Douglas programme (OUR Douglas), funded by the European Regional Development Fund (ERDF), aims to specifically address and improve fish passage in the Douglas Catchment. The programme is advertising this contract opportunity for detailed design and construction of the removal of Cobbs Clough Weir on the River Tawd in Tawd Valley Park, Skelmersdale.
